Midea Hiconics releases new all-in-one battery storage systems for homes – SPE

The Chinese company says its three-phase Hienergy series can be linked to PV arrays up to 8.5 kW, with battery storage up to 40.8 kWh.

Midea Hiconics, the solar storage and inverter subsidiary of Chinese electrical appliance manufacturer Midea Group, has released a new series of three-phase all-in-one home energy storage systems. The latest product line, called the Hienergy Series, combines a solar inverter and battery storage units.

“This new system offers simple and quick installation, without the need for cables between batteries, making it easy to use and efficient for homeowners,” the company said. “The all-in-one and modular design allows for flexible installation, creating a sleek and aesthetically pleasing solution that fits seamlessly into any home.”
